How much would I pay if I'm implementing with you?
Most implementations run $5,000 to $15,000, priced fixed before we start. The exact number depends on the workflow and the systems involved, and you see it in writing in your ROI Roadmap before you commit to anything. Most clients make the cost back within about 60 days of go-live.

Will building this interrupt my day-to-day operation?
No. We build and test everything alongside your current process, not in place of it. Nothing switches over until you have seen it run correctly on your real work. Your team keeps operating exactly as they do today until the moment the automation is proven, and even then the old process stays available as a fallback.
Once it's live, who keeps it running and fixes it when something changes?
Two options. Most clients keep us on a small monthly retainer: we monitor the automations, fix breakages, adapt them as your systems change, keep improving them, and cover the running costs of whatever we have built on top of your systems. Or, for a one-time fee, we train your team to maintain everything and hand over full documentation, with those running costs moving to you. Either way, you are never stuck with a black box.
